Much Better BBQ Options in NYC
Let me preface my remarks by saying that I have dined at the following other bbq restaurants in NYC: Blue Smoke, Hill Country, Daisy Mays, RUB, Dallas Jones, Dallas BBQ, and others. I can honestly say this place is the worst. And by the worst i mean, worse than the Dallas BBQ. I will now qualify the above statements: Food- i ordered the pulled pork with the cornbread the the side (yams) with a side of mac and cheese. The pulled pork was actually passable once i drowned it in BBQ sauce. Other than the few pieces of fat i had to spit out, it was edible. The mac and cheese had a strange aftertaste. I suspect this was due to an unconventional type of cheese in the mac and cheese but not sure. This was confirmed with my dining companion. I was really looking forward to the cornbread. I am usually not very picky when it comes to the cornbread and find comfort in many variations of this bread. This cornbread was just plain bland and uninspiring. I am not sure how one can screw this up but BL managed to. Lastly, the candied yams; i think they forgot the candied aspect as this too was very bland and had no sweetness. I also got the sense the ingredients used in the dishes were not high quality- that sense you get when you eat at a cafeteria. My dining companion found her dish and side lacking flavor but in fairness she is very hard to please so i wont elaborate. Service- Upon entering, the hostess tried to wedge us uncomfortably between two tables even though the restaurant was one-third full. We asked for a different table and they said no- cant put 2 people at their small 4 person tables nor would they allow us to sit in either of the empty booths that never ended up being used that while we were there so we finally opted for a tiny table in the corner. Note to management- you may want to rethink this policy- your restaurant is not exactly overflowing with customers when i walk by. the waiter was great when i could get him but he was often MIA. In summary, the food and service was subpar. If you want great BBQ in nyc, try Blue Smoke, Hill Country or Daisy Mays.....
